If you or any member of your
family rides a bicycle, here is basic information you need to know about
preventing bike accidents. A fairly large number of people are involved in
automobile accidents every year. But did you know that the number of people
involved in bike accidents each year does not lag far behind?
While almost any accident can
prove to be fatal, bike accidents are notorious for causing very serious
injuries. This occurs because the cyclist is completely exposed. Although,
protective gears like helmets can serve its purpose and protect the rider from
serious bodily harm, it is necessary to follow simple precautions in order to
prevent such mishaps.
Every human being that rides
a bike should know the best ways to prevent accidents if they want to ensure
their safety. Negligence or not paying attention is often the predominant cause
for getting involved in an accident.
It is always wise to drive
slowly on the right side of the road so as not to disturb the general flow of
traffic. Proper sun glasses are helpful if you feel that the sun can get into
your eyes. Following the local laws pertaining to traffic is essential as well.
Ignorance of traffic laws is not a good excuse and is often the reason behind
bike accidents.

The first and foremost
condition of cycling along a busy thoroughfare is to follow the local laws
completely. Riding with the flow of vehicles is a necessary measure as well.
You will find that it is much easier to navigate through the traffic if you are
heading in the correct direction. It may be illegal to move opposite to the
traffic in some regions of the country.
Separate point to be heeded
when you are following the best ways to prevent bike accidents is to keep a
minimum gap of 3 feet between your bicycle and the curb. The same distance needs
to be maintained between you and other vehicles as well. This may help to
protect you from swerving at the last minute or from being hit by an open door
of the car on your side.
Riding a bicycle at night
without a light may prove to be fatal mistake. Make sure to equip your cycle
with both head and tail lights. Wearing brightly colored clothes at night will
make it easier for other drivers to detect you. Having a back light is needed
by law in some states of the United
States.
